Transaction fcc2e027dd3734c80eb413c33a2c94461092a2c413e27a5e750dbb4227f70ba9
3 Input
2 Outputs
- fcc2e027dd3734c80eb413c33a2c94461092a2c413e27a5e750dbb4227f70ba9:0
- fcc2e027dd3734c80eb413c33a2c94461092a2c413e27a5e750dbb4227f70ba9:1
value 28141798
address 13aY97PJRCSzjM6R1kQM5dFpjtvah9eoDu
value 34984385
address 19hriZxftwZ5FrfpnrL2vR74cHVZ3nVNi4